It does not depend on talk therapy or medications. Rather, EMDR utilizes a patient's own fast, balanced eye movements. These eye activities moisten the power of mentally charged memories of previous traumatic events. An EMDR therapy session can last up to 90 minutes. Your therapist will certainly move their fingers backward and forward in front of your face and also ask you to follow these hand motions with your eyes.
Some specialists make use of choices to finger activities, such as hand or toe touching or music tones. People that use the technique suggest that EMDR can weaken the effect of unfavorable feelings.
The hope is that your disturbing memories will end up being much less disabling. Although most research right into EMDR has analyzed its usage in people with PTSD, EMDR is often used experimentally to treat several various other emotional issues. She located the exact same favorable result in clients. EMDR seems a risk-free treatment, with no negative negative effects. Doubters keep in mind that most EMDR research studies have entailed only little numbers of individuals. Other researchers, though, have actually shown the treatment's efficiency in released reports that consolidated data from a number of studies.

As an example: The American Psychiatric Association (APA) has kept in mind that EMDR works for dealing with symptoms of acute and also persistent PTSD. According to the APA, EMDR may be particularly valuable for people who have difficulty speaking about the traumatic events they've experienced.
By causing the recall of distressing events and drawing away focus from their emotional effects, EMDR in some respects obtains basic principles utilized in prolonged direct exposure treatment, the gold standard behavioral psychotherapeutic treatment of PTSD. This allows people to better take control of their upsetting thoughts.

EMDR therapy entails focus to 3 time durations: the past, existing, and future.
With EMDR therapy, these items are addressed using an eight-phase therapy technique. The therapist analyzes the client's preparedness and creates a therapy strategy.

The length of therapy relies on the number of traumas as well as the age of PTSD beginning. Typically, those with solitary event adult onset trauma can be effectively dealt with in under 5 hours. Numerous injury victims might need a longer treatment time. Stage 2: Throughout the 2nd phase of therapy, the therapist guarantees that the client has numerous various ways of taking care of emotional distress.
A goal of EMDR treatment is to create fast as well as effective change while the client keeps equilibrium during and in between sessions.
